Safras avaliadas

  • 201287 pts

    Zesty lime and lemon aromas are touched with wet slate on this dry, refreshingly lean Riesling. It's demure in fruit profile, but vibrant with acidity and a bristling mineral tone.

  • 201190 pts

    White floral and peach notes bound from the glass of this gorgeously feminine Riesling. It's intensely ripe, with peach and melon flavors, but dry and mineral laden on the palate. Finishes long, with a kiss of spring blossoms and a shock of lemon-lime acidity.

  • 200987 pts

    A medium-bodied Mosel trocken, with oily notes of petrol and hints of honey accenting flavors of peach pit. Nicely done, with a clean, slightly stony finish.
